What is a Western Unimount Wiring Harness Diagram?

The Western Unimount system is a popular snowplow setup for trucks and SUVs. The wiring harness diagram is a schematic representation of the wiring of your plow. It shows how the various components of the system are connected and how they interact with each other.

The wiring harness diagram is an essential tool for anyone who needs to install or repair their Western Unimount plow. It helps you to identify the different components of the system, and it shows you how to connect them correctly.

Troubleshooting Your Western Unimount Wiring Harness Diagram

If you’re experiencing problems with your Western Unimount plow, there are a few things that you can check:

Check the Connections

The first thing to check is the connections. Make sure that all of the wires are tightly connected to their respective components, and that there are no loose or frayed wires.

Check the Control System

If you’re having trouble controlling your plow from inside your vehicle, there may be an issue with your control system. Check to make sure that the controller is properly connected and that the wiring harnesses are securely attached.

Check the Hydraulic System

If your plow is not lifting or lowering properly, there may be an issue with the hydraulic system. Check to make sure that the hoses and fittings are securely connected, and that there are no leaks or kinks in the hydraulic lines.
